Specializing in Asian-inspired cuisine, Lucky 8 Lantern was a real hit for us during last year’s Lunar New Year celebration at Disney California Adventure. So, we’re excited to try the booth again this year, which is returning with some of our favorite dishes, adding a new item and an entirely new beverage selection.

Food:

  • Shrimp Fried Rice with Garlic Bacon Edamame – $8.00
  • 🆕 Smoked Beef Bulgogi Shortrib on Rice Cake – $8.25
  • Mandarin Orange and Green Tea Tart – $5.50

Beverages:

  • 🆕 Peach Sojito (alcoholic beverage) – $13.00
  • 🆕 Hitachino Nest Beer (bottled alcoholic beverage) – $14.25

Our beef bulgogi was missing the green onion salad that comes on top, but we actually didn’t miss it! This dish was perfect as is. Our meat was tender, tasty and had noticeable char marks on it from the grill. The rice was cooked correctly, which is greatly appreciated as last year it was hard and overcooked. While this dish may seem simple, it’s really just meat and rice, don’t underestimate how good it was. The seasoning on the whole dish was perfect, with sesame oil and soy sauce.
